Building a Community: The Benefits of Joining a Conception Support Group

Trying to conceive can be an emotional and challenging journey for many couples. The pressure to become pregnant and start a family can take a toll on both the physical and mental well-being of individuals. In such times, having a support system can make a world of difference. This is where conception support groups come into play. These groups offer a safe and supportive environment for individuals and couples struggling with infertility to connect, share experiences, and find emotional support. In this blog post, we will explore the benefits of joining a conception support group and how it can help individuals and couples on their journey towards parenthood.

1. Emotional Support

One of the most significant benefits of joining a conception support group is the emotional support it provides. Infertility can bring about a range of emotions, including sadness, frustration, and isolation. It can be challenging to share these feelings with friends and family, who may not understand the struggle. However, in a support group, you are surrounded by people who are going through a similar experience and can relate to your emotions. This can be a huge relief and a source of comfort for many individuals.

2. Shared Experiences and Knowledge

Conception support groups are a great place to learn from others’ experiences. Each individual’s journey towards parenthood is unique, and hearing different perspectives can be helpful. You may come across couples who have tried various treatments and can offer insights into what worked for them and what did not. This shared knowledge can help you make informed decisions about your own fertility journey.

3. Reduce the Sense of Isolation

Infertility can be an isolating experience, especially when friends and family members are starting to have children. It can make individuals and couples feel left behind and disconnected from their social circle. Joining a conception support group can help individuals feel less alone and more connected to others who understand their struggle. This can go a long way in reducing the sense of isolation and providing a sense of belonging.

4. Coping Strategies

The journey towards parenthood can be emotionally and physically draining. Individuals and couples may feel overwhelmed and unsure of how to cope with the challenges they face. In a conception support group, you can learn various coping strategies from others’ experiences. These strategies can help you manage stress, anxiety, and other emotions associated with infertility.

5. Access to Resources

Conception support groups often have knowledgeable facilitators or guest speakers who can provide valuable information and resources. These may include information about different fertility treatments, financial assistance, or support services. Additionally, support group members may also share resources they have come across, making it a valuable source for information and support.

6. Develop a Sense of Hope

Trying to conceive can be a rollercoaster of emotions, and it is easy to lose hope along the way. However, being a part of a conception support group can provide a sense of hope and encouragement. Seeing others who have been through similar struggles and have been successful in their journey can give individuals and couples hope that they too can achieve their dream of starting a family.

7. Long-Term Support

Conception support groups often become a tight-knit community of individuals and couples who have formed strong bonds through their shared experiences. This support can extend beyond the journey towards parenthood and into parenthood itself. Many support group members continue to stay in touch and support one another, even after achieving their goal of becoming parents.
